KineticSystems Releases New CompactPCI/PXI Digital-to-Analog Converter
Lockport (Illinois), USA (July 12, 2005) - KineticSystems today announced its new digital-to-analog converter card, the CP266, a single-width, 6U, CompactPCI/PXI module with up to 64 analog output channels. This new device joins KineticSystems' growing family of data acquisition and automated test equipment (ATE) products for the CompactPCI/PXI, VXI, and stand-alone DAQ platforms.
With high 16-bit resolution and ±10 V full-scale output range, the CP266 is used by engineers and scientists to stimulate devices under test for the ATE market. In addition, the power-up state of the analog outputs can be set to independent user-defined values to provide non-zero voltage settings on application of power. The channel update rate is 2ms, and each output is accurate to ±1mV. Paired output signals are provided to eliminate ground offset effects.
Similar to its VXI counterpart, the V266 , the CP266 ships with plug and play drivers for configuring and using the device. Application examples, including source code, are also provided to illustrate basic functionality of the CP266.
Typical applications include automotive test cells, industrial control, and automated test equipment.
